5.1.5 The Cosine Function
Essential Question:
How do you graph a cosine function using the unit circle and radians?
Main Idea
• We are going continue exploring periodic functions.
Today we will study a specific periodic function: the
cosine function.
– Cosine is the x-value on the unit circle, so we will graph
what happens to it as we go around the unit circle.
– We can use degrees or radians; radians is the measure of
choice for mathematicians when it comes to trigonometry.
– Like other families of functions, it has a parent function.
– Like other periodic functions, it has a cycle, period, and
amplitude.
